unbreakableness

[US]/[ʌnˈbreɪkəbl̩nəs]/
[UK]/[ʌnˈbreɪkəbl̩nəs]/

Translation

n.The quality of being unbreakable; the state of not being able to be broken.; The property of being resistant to breaking or damage.
